Supreme Council for Youth and Sport first deputy chairman, General Sports Authority chairman and Bahrain Olympic Committee (BOC) president Shaikh Khalid bin Hamad Al Khalifa chaired the fourth board meeting of the BOC at Al Wadi Palace yesterday.
The meeting was held in the presence of BOC vice president Shaikh Isa bin Ali Al Khalifa and secretary general Faris Al Kooheji.
Shaikh Khalid praised the achievements of the Olympic committee and its support for ‘Team Bahrain’. He emphasised the importance of preparing for the upcoming tournaments, particularly 2024 Paris Olympics, which begin on July 26.
Shaikh Khalid emphasised the need to review and assess financial allocations for external participations in the committee’s financial regulations in light of current developments.
During the meeting, the board approved the minutes of the previous meeting and reviewed the committee’s financial report for 2023 and the financial plan for January to June this year.
The meeting also reviewed the evaluation of sports federations, external participation plans for 2024, preparations of players for the 2024 International School Games, and plans to host the Asian Regional Forum of the Olympic Council of Asia (OCA).
The BOC secretary general provided updates on the Champion Making Programme, the National Centre for Sports Medicine and Rehabilitation report, the Olympic Academy report, and the Committee for Equal Opportunities and Gender Balance in Sport report during the meeting.
Al Kooheji gave a briefing on the preparations for the 2024 Paris Olympics after the qualification of Bahrain in four sports - athletics, judo, weightlifting and wrestling. He also gave a special presentation on Bahrain hosting the World High Diving Championships which is a qualifier for the 2025 World Aquatics Championships, hosting the 2024 Global Footgolf Tour, the World Weightlifting Championships and organising the fourth edition of the Baby Olympics.
